Dear All, When I tried to install R packages I found this error:
library(survival)
Loading required package: splines
install.packages("splines")
--- Please select a CRAN mirror for use in this session --- Warning message: package splines is in use and will not be installed But I just opened R, and haven't used anything yet, how come did it say "package splines is in use"?
Package survival uses it, and you did use that .... Note that package splines is a standard package, part of the distribution. install.packages() will not find it.
